Major and Minor System
Science Foundation Courses• 2 integrated approach compulsory courses for ALL students• Provide sufficient background for all majors in the 6901 programme

• We understand that selection of major is a very important decision for students. Some students may have already decided what major they want to take before they are admitted, while some may want to explore multiple options before making a decision.
• Our Faculty’s advisors will advise you on the choice of major, course requirements, and possible major-minor combination to suit your interests, ability, and career aspirations.
Academic Advisory System
• No quota for any Science major• Complete freedom in choosing any
Science major•
• Declare major by the end of the second year
• Second major* and minor* options in Science and non-Science faculties
* subject to minimum academic requirement imposed by individual faculty/major

ProgrammeProgramme‐‐specific Admission Requirementsspecific Admission Requirements
Minimum Requirement•332233 in 4 core and 2 elective subjects (4+2x)•One of the 2x must be a Science Subject (Biology, Chemistry, Physics, Combined Science, and Integrated Science).
Admission Principle – Best 5•Must include English, Mathematics, Best Science Subject•Plus best 2 of the remaining subjects, including M1/M2•Heavier weight for Science Subjects, Math, and M1/M2 •Aptitude test to differentiate borderline students•Students under the Principal’s Nomination Scheme and students with outstanding performance in other attributes such as extra-curricular activities, sports, international competition, leadership, etc., will be considered separately
